Warning Signs
How to Tell This Is Your Problem
Unusual noise or movement
Grinding, binding, shaking or uneven travel is often the first sign that a component needs attention.
Door feels heavy or unreliable
A door that strains, reverses or no longer holds position should be inspected before continued use.
Visible wear or damage
Rust, frayed hardware, gaps, cracks and loose fasteners can become larger safety problems quickly.
Repeated small failures
Recurring issues usually point to an underlying alignment, balance or maintenance problem.
Root Causes
Why This Happens on North Atlanta Homes
Fixing the symptom without understanding the cause is how homeowners end up paying for the same repair twice. These are the patterns we see most often around Milton and the surrounding communities.
Daily cycle wear
Residential garage doors move hundreds of times each year, gradually wearing springs, rollers, hinges and cables.
Georgia weather
Humidity, temperature swings and moisture accelerate corrosion and dry out moving hardware.
Aging components
Original parts may still move while operating outside the conditions they were designed for.
Missed maintenance
Small alignment and lubrication issues become expensive when they are left unaddressed.
